Benthic macroinvertebrate communities of Huntington River, Emery County, Utah were studied to determine effects of sedimentation from construction of Electric Lake Dam, a state highway, and two bridges. Approximately 900 benthic samples were collected from riffle areas above, in, and below the construction zone from January, 1971 to December, 1973. Two settling basins below construction sites were effective in limiting scouring of downstream communities. Heavy silt deposition was limited to a 1-km stream reach. Number of indicators, density, and biomass were reduced in the construction zone during periods of sediment input. During periods of scouring, density and biomass were reduced; …

In October of 1964 the Topographic Branch of the United States Geological Survey reported difficulties in using magnetic compasses while mapping in the areas of Akra and Hensel, Pembina County, North Dakota. University of North Dakota geologists located anomalies of 67,500 gammas 1.6 lon east of Akra and 71,500 gammas 4 km east of Hensel, the normal magnetic field in this area being about 60,000 gammas. The rock bodies producing the magnetic anomalies were drilled and examination of diamond drill core showed them to consist of oxide and silicate facies iron formation interlayered with quartz-biotite schist of Precambrian age. Lake Agassiz occupied the Red River Valley between about 13,800 and 9,000 years ago. The Late Wisconsinan ice sheet that covered the Red River Valley retreated far enough to expose the drainage divide in northern South Dakota and south-central Minnesota sometime after 14,000 B.P. and meltwater ponded behind this divide in Richland County. Before 13,800 the ice readvanced over this area and then retreated again. As the ice margin retreated northward, deposition of the Argusville and Wylie Formations took place. The purpose of this study is to compare the learning and attitudinal changes that took place in a college introductory physical geology class between a self-paced method of instruction called the Keller Plan and the conventional lecture-laboratory method.

The sample population was 56 students enrolled in Earth Science 120, an introductory physical geology course at Minot State College ·~ during the fall quarter, 1973. An experimental section of 20 students experienced the Keller Plan treatment and two control groups consisting of 18 students each received the conventional method of instruction.

The geology of the North Beulah, Center, and Glenharold lignite mines in Mercer and Oliver Counties, southwestern North Dakota, were examined. Stratigraphically, all mines lie within the Sentinel Butte Formatiom. The North Beulah Mine lies 70 m below the top of the Sentinel Butte Formation and the Center and Glenharold Mines lie about 80 m above the base of the Tongue River Formation.

Southwestern McLean County is an area characterized by glacial topography and glacially-modified bedrock topography, with limited exposures of bedrock. Outcropping bedrock formations include the Cannonball, Tongue River, and Sentinel Butte Formations, all in the Fort Union Group of Paleocene age.

The Cannonball Formation crops out only in the southeastern part of the area studied (at Washburn), where 18 feet of laminated, gray-brown sandy mudstone is exposed. A yellow-brown, cross-bedded sand unit directly overlies the mudstone. Eight stratigraphic units of Late Cenoioic age are present around the Moe Archeological Site near New Town, North Dakota. Unit Zero is a layer of glacial sediment consisting of grayish brown pebbly clay loam. Unit One consists of fluvial and beach sand and gravel. Unit Two consists of light yellowish brown, offshore lake silt that was deposited into a glacial lake in Late Wisconsinan time. Unit Three is a layer of glacial sediment consisting of grayish brown pebbly clay loam (Late Wisconsinan). Unit Four consists of fluvial sand and gravel (Late Wisconsinan}. Seven lithostratigraphic units (formations} composed dominantly of glacial sediment have been recognized in northeastern North Dakota. Three formations, the Falconer Formation (Harris and others, 1974}, the Dahlen, and Gardar Formations (Salomon, 1975). Have been previously recognized. Four formations, the Hansboro, Vang, Tiber and Cando Formations are newly recognized. Uncorrelated units of glacial sediment are described but not named. The formations are differentiated and correlated primarily by the proportion of crystalline (igneous and metamorphic rock fragments), carbonate, and shale grains in the coarse sand fraction (1 to 2 mm) of the glacial sediment. Northwestern Minnesota is an area at the southwestern edge of the Canadian Shield that is mantled by thick Pleistocene sediment. The Pleistocene material included a variety of glacial, shoreline, offshore, fluvial, and eolian sediment.

The lithology of the glacial sediment reflects the rock and sediment over which the depositing glacier flowed. Glaciers that advanced from the northeast (Canadian Shield) deposited sandy, granitic-rich material. Glaciers that advanced from the north· (Manitoba Lowland) deposited loamy, calcareous-rich material.
